Why multi-location SEO usually breaks

Six things that don't show up until you cross 10 locations.

Local SEO at scale isn't a multiplier on single-location work, it's a different operating problem. Most agencies hit the wall around 10 locations and start losing units to vendors who can actually scale.

NAP drift across locations

At 50 locations, one will drift every month, wrong hours, new phone, suite number change. Without automated monitoring, the citation footprint silently fragments.

Cannibalization between locations

Two locations in the same metro chasing the same keywords compete with each other. Needs location-specific keyword segmentation, or the strongest location starves the rest.

Bulk operations vs local nuance

Pushing identical posts and photos across all locations reads as templated to Google's spam filters. Each location needs market-appropriate variation, but unscalably-bespoke breaks the whole model.

Permission tiers

HQ wants system-wide visibility; local managers want editing rights; brand wants veto power on what gets published. Most platforms can't handle all three at once.

Regional vs national rank tracking

A roll-up 'national average rank' is operationally meaningless. Rankings have to be sliced by market, region, and individual location for the data to drive any decision.

Executive vs operator reporting

CMO needs a 1-page rollup. Market managers need granular data. Same dataset, two completely different views, and most reporting tools force you to pick one.
